Crochet-a-long: Shell Stitch Tote Bag
PLEASE NOTE: THIS IS A TWO PART CLASS
ANYONE CAN MAKE THIS TOTE!
Please join me for a crochet-a-long adventure to learn this beautiful, water resistant, effortless, and affordably made shell stitch tote bag. No sewing needed!
For this class, you should be able to complete the following proficiently: a slip knot, chain, single crochet, and double crochet.
This is a 2-part class, with 2 consecutive class dates/ times.
Don't worry if you cannot make it to one, everyone will be sent the recording of the class and any supplementary learning materials.
You will need the EXACT supplies for class:
- 300 g (about 400 yds) 2mm polypropylene macrame cord in color of choice. Alternatively, you can use a worsted weight 100% cotton. I suggest Lion Brand 24/7 Cotton or Sugar n' Cream cotton. (the shape should be roughly the same but will not be waterproof).
- 3.0 mm crochet hook
- Snippers or scissors
- Large-eyed darning needle

Filet Crochet Paw Print Pattern
·OnlineOnlinePLEASE READ THE CLASS DESCRIPTION BEFORE SIGNING UP!
This class is for advanced beginners. You will need to know how to complete the following proficiently: double crochet and chain.
Filet crochet is a technique that uses basic stitching (double crochets) with planned spaces to organize a specific pattern.
Please come prepared for class with the following:
Here is a link to my Amazon list of Crochet Notions for supply examples1. Acrylic or Cotton (#4) worsted weight yarn in 2 colors: no white, no black (please use a rich color you will be able to see your stitches in. Think: teal, mauve, taupe, cornflower)
2. A hook size 5.0 or 5.5. These are hook sizes best used with #4 weight yarn. Please check your yarn labels, though, for recommendations.
3. Scissors or yarn snippers
